Tile damage repair services involve the assessment and restoration of damaged or broken tiles in various types of properties. Technicians typically inspect the affected areas to identify issues such as cracks, chips, or loose tiles, and then perform repairs that may include replacing individual tiles, re-securing loose tiles, or filling in cracks to restore the surface’s integrity and appearance. The process aims to improve both the aesthetic appeal and functionality of tiled surfaces, ensuring they are safe and durable for everyday use.

This service addresses common problems caused by wear and tear, impact, water damage, or improper installation. Over time, tiles can crack or loosen, leading to potential safety hazards or further deterioration if left unaddressed. Tile damage repair helps prevent issues like water infiltration, which can cause underlying structural damage, and it restores the surface to a condition that resists further damage. Repairing damaged tiles also helps maintain the property’s visual appeal, especially in areas like kitchens, bathrooms, or entryways where tiled surfaces are prominent.

The overview below groups typical Tile Damage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Woodland,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Tile Damage Repair Costs - The cost for repairing damaged tiles typically ranges from $150 to $600 depending on the extent of the damage and tile type. For example, minor cracks may cost around $150, while replacing larger sections can reach up to $600.

Material and Labor Expenses - Material costs for tile repair can vary from $5 to $15 per square foot, with labor charges adding an additional $50 to $100 per hour. The total cost depends on the size of the area and complexity of the repair.

Extent of Damage - Small chips or cracks generally cost less to repair, often under $200, whereas extensive damage requiring tile replacement or regrouting can exceed $1,000 in some cases.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ific damage assessments.

Repair Method Impact - Simple surface repairs tend to be more affordable, typically under $300, while more involved repairs like removing and replacing entire tiles can cost significantly more. Costs vary based on the repair method and tile accessibility.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
